Case Manager/ Team Coordinator/ Team Lead

Haldimand Norfolk Health Unit
09.2021 - 06.2023
  • Followed up when COVID-19 lab confirmed, probable and suspect cases and their contacts
  • According to the direction of required public health actions and documenting COVID-19 cases in accordance with legislation under the Public Health Act, and in alignment with policy direction
  • Utilized approved scripts
  • Gathered information from the case about possible exposure locations, possible transmission locations and contacts during the infectious period
  • Gathered information about symptoms
  • Informed of positive result
  • Informed of legal requirement to isolate and period of isolation
  • Communicated and confirmed isolation recommendations were followed
  • Provided anticipatory guidance on Infection Prevention & Control (IPC), COVID
  • Informed the person they have been in close contact with someone confirmed to have COVID
  • Recommended and referred eligible individuals for testing
  • Provided reassurance, information and resources as appropriate
